Invest in Versatile Pieces

When building a wardrobe on a budget, focus on versatile pieces that can be mixed and matched. Items like a classic white shirt, a pair of well-fitting jeans, and a neutral blazer can serve as the foundation for multiple outfits. By investing in these staples, you can create a variety of looks suitable for different occasions.

Consider the cost-per-wear of items rather than the upfront cost. A quality item that you wear frequently will provide more value than a cheaper item worn only once. Look for pieces that transition well between seasons and can be dressed up or down.

The Power of Accessories

Accessories are an affordable way to transform any outfit. A statement necklace, a colorful scarf, or a stylish hat can instantly elevate your look. These items are usually less expensive than clothing pieces but can make a significant impact on your overall style.

Thrift and Vintage Shopping

Thrift stores and vintage shops are treasure troves for unique and affordable fashion finds. These places offer a wide range of styles and often have high-quality items at a fraction of the cost. By shopping second-hand, you not only save money but also contribute to a more sustainable fashion industry.

Take your time to explore different stores and visit them regularly. Each visit can yield different finds, and with patience, you might discover pieces that perfectly fit your style.

DIY and Upcycling

If you enjoy being creative, consider DIY projects to refresh your wardrobe. Simple alterations, like adding new buttons to a shirt or distressing a pair of jeans, can give old garments a new life. Upcycling not only saves money but also allows you to express your personal style in a unique way.

Seasonal Sales and Discounts

Keep an eye out for seasonal sales and discounts to snag great deals on clothing. Many retailers offer significant discounts at the end of each season, providing an opportunity to purchase high-quality items at reduced prices. Signing up for newsletters or following brands on social media can also alert you to upcoming sales and exclusive offers.
